What is the property of addition that is illustrated by the equation 0+34=34?

Mathematics
1 answer:
kifflom [539]4 years ago
6 0

Answer:

Additive identity.

Step-by-step explanation:

The zero is the additive identity. It is so named because when you add 0 to anything, you leave the unchanged.  To give you a better idea about what this is, the multiplication identity is 1

One times anything does not change anything's value. 1 * 33 = 33. 33 is left unchanged.
